ZOLUX flexible 20 cm air stone (model 32763) is an aquarium aeration accessory engineered to produce a consistent flow of fine bubbles that improve oxygen transfer and water circulation. The 20 cm length and flexible construction allow positioning along tank walls, under gravel or among decorations while connecting to a standard aquarium air pump via tubing. Designed for use in both freshwater and marine aquaria, the air stone supports biological filtration and helps maintain healthy gas exchange without creating strong currents that could disturb plants or sensitive species.
The flexible design provides easy placement and adapts to curved surfaces or confined spaces. Fine-porous material generates small, uniform bubbles that increase the air–water contact area, improving oxygenation and reducing CO2 stratification. Its 20 cm working length covers a larger distribution area than small stones, enabling gentler circulation and more even aeration across the aquarium. The product is compatible with common aquarium tubing and standard low-pressure air pumps.
Connect the air stone to an appropriate low-pressure aquarium air pump using suitable tubing. Position the flexible stone where aeration is needed — along the back wall, under substrate, or near the filter outlet — and secure it with suction cups or discrete weights if required. Start the pump and adjust airflow with a valve or the pump’s controls to obtain a steady stream of fine bubbles without excessive turbulence. Regularly inspect the stone for clogging and clean or replace it when bubble output diminishes.
For optimal performance, use an air pump with output matched to the aquarium volume and include an adjustable air valve to control bubble intensity. Periodic cleaning by gentle brushing or soaking in dechlorinated water helps maintain porosity; avoid aggressive chemicals. When placed under substrate, ensure it does not become fully clogged by fine sand or detritus by monitoring bubble pattern and repositioning if needed.
